Automation Pipelines modela y admite el ciclo de vida de lanzamiento de DevOps, y prueba y publica continuamente las aplicaciones en entornos de desarrollo y entornos de producción.

Ya ha configurado todo lo que necesita para poder usar Automation Pipelines. Consulte Configuración de Automation Pipelines para modelar el proceso de lanzamiento.

Ahora puede crear las canalizaciones que automatizan la compilación y la prueba del código del desarrollador antes de publicarlo en producción. Puede hacer que Automation Pipelines implemente aplicaciones tradicionales o basadas en contenedores.

Tabla 1. Usar Automation Pipelines en el ciclo de vida de DevOps
Funciones Ejemplos de lo que puede hacer
Usar la capacidad de compilación nativa en Automation Pipelines

Cree canalizaciones de integración y entrega continuas (CICD), integración continua (CI) y entrega continua (CD) que integren, aíslen y distribuyan código de forma continua.

  • Utilice una plantilla de canalización inteligente para crear una canalización.
  • Agregue manualmente etapas y tareas a una canalización.
Publique las aplicaciones y automatice las publicaciones.

Integre y publique las aplicaciones de varias maneras.

  • Integre continuamente el código de un repositorio de GitHub o GitLab en la canalización.
  • Integre un host de Docker para ejecutar tareas de CI tal como se describe en este artículo de blog sobre cómo crear un host de Docker.
  • Automatice la implementación de la aplicación mediante una plantilla de nube de YAML.
  • Automatice la implementación de la aplicación en un clúster de Kubernetes.
  • Publique la aplicación en una implementación azul-verde.
  • Integre Automation Pipelines con sus propias herramientas de compilación, prueba e implementación.
  • Utilice una instancia de REST API que integre Automation Pipelines con otras aplicaciones.
Realizar un seguimiento de las tendencias, las métricas y los indicadores clave de rendimiento (KPI). Cree paneles de control personalizados y obtenga información sobre el rendimiento de sus canalizaciones.
Solucionar problemas Cuando se produce un error en una ejecución de canalización, haga que Automation Pipelines cree un ticket de Jira.